The Ministry of Commerce in the Kingdom of Bahrain has announced a significant abundance and variety of essential food items, confirming notable stability in the markets. This announcement comes at a sensitive time, as citizens and residents strive to secure their food needs amidst the economic challenges facing the region.
The ministry reported that all essential food items are available in sufficient quantities, reflecting the government's efforts to ensure stability in the local market and meet the needs of citizens. It also emphasized that there is a diversity in the sources of these items, which contributes to enhancing food security in the country.
Details of the Announcement
Reports indicate that the Ministry of Commerce has conducted regular inspections of markets and warehouses to ensure the availability of essential food items. These operations have shown a noticeable increase in stock levels, ensuring that there is no shortage in the markets.
The ministry also confirmed ongoing coordination with local and international suppliers to ensure the continuous flow of goods. Data has shown an increase in the number of suppliers, which contributes to enhancing competition and benefits consumers.
Background & Context
This step is part of the Bahraini government's efforts to enhance food security, especially in light of the global economic challenges that have affected supply chains. Many countries in the region have experienced shortages of certain food items due to global crises, prompting Bahrain to take proactive measures to ensure market stability.
Historically, Bahrain has relied on importing most of its food needs, but the government has worked on developing strategies to enhance local production and diversify import sources. This shift reflects Bahrain's Vision 2030, which aims to achieve sustainable development.
